What drivers notice on this 1996 Toyota 4Runner: Symptoms of Worn Tie Rod Ends
Owners of a 1996 Toyota 4Runner often report a noticeable change in how their vehicle handles when tie rod ends begin to fail. The once-responsive steering can become vague or unpredictable, making the vehicle feel less secure on the road. Recognizing these symptoms early can prevent further damage and ensure your safety.
Common indicators of worn tie rod ends include:
- Loose or Sloppy Steering: The most common symptom. You might feel excessive play in the steering wheel, requiring more effort to keep the vehicle tracking straight, especially at higher speeds. The steering wheel might feel less connected to the road, and you may find yourself constantly making small corrections.
- Clunking or Popping Noises: These sounds often occur when turning the steering wheel, going over bumps, or during low-speed maneuvers like parking. They indicate excessive play within the ball-and-socket joint of the tie rod end, where metal-on-metal contact can occur.
- Uneven Tire Wear: Specifically, feathering (a saw-tooth pattern on the tire's edge) or excessive wear on the inner or outer edges of the tires. Worn tie rod ends disrupt the vehicle's alignment, causing tires to drag or scrub instead of rolling smoothly, leading to premature tire replacement.
- Vibration in the Steering Wheel: While many issues can cause vibrations, a worn tie rod end can contribute to a shimmy or vibration that becomes more pronounced at certain speeds or when turning. This vibration can sometimes be felt through the floorboards as well.
- Vehicle Pulling to One Side: If your 4Runner consistently drifts or pulls to the left or right, even on a flat, straight road, a failing tie rod end could be a contributing factor, as it directly affects the steering geometry and wheel alignment.
- Difficulty with Wheel Alignment: If your vehicle repeatedly goes out of alignment shortly after being adjusted, or if a technician struggles to achieve proper alignment, worn tie rod ends are a prime suspect, as they prevent the wheels from holding their correct angles.
- Steering Wheel Not Centered: Even when driving straight, the steering wheel might be off-center, indicating an issue with the steering linkage, often including the tie rod ends, which can throw off the steering wheel's neutral position.
- Reduced Steering Response: The vehicle may feel sluggish to respond to steering inputs, requiring more steering wheel movement to initiate a turn, making the vehicle feel less agile and harder to control.

Verifying Worn Tie Rod Ends on Your 1996 Toyota 4Runner
Accurately diagnosing a worn tie rod end is crucial before proceeding with a Tie Rod End Replacement 1996 Toyota 4Runner. While the symptoms listed above are strong indicators, a physical inspection is the most reliable method. This process typically doesn't require specialized scan tools, as tie rod ends are mechanical components.
Practical Driver Checks and Visual Inspection:
- Visual Inspection: Park your 4Runner on a level surface and turn the steering wheel fully to one side, then the other. Look at the tie rod ends, paying close attention to the rubber boots that protect the ball joint. If the boots are torn, cracked, or leaking grease, dirt and moisture can enter the joint, accelerating wear and leading to premature failure. This is a strong visual sign of impending failure.
- Physical Play Check (Vehicle Jacked Up):
- Safely jack up the front of your 4Runner and support it securely on jack stands. Ensure the parking brake is engaged and the rear wheels are chocked. Never work under a vehicle supported only by a jack.
- With the wheel still on, grasp the tire firmly at the 3 o'clock and 9 o'clock positions (horizontally). Try to push and pull the wheel back and forth. Any noticeable play or clunking indicates excessive wear in the tie rod ends or potentially other steering components like the steering rack or inner tie rod ends. A helper can observe the tie rod end while you move the wheel to pinpoint the source of the play.
- Repeat this check with the wheel at the 12 o'clock and 6 o'clock positions (vertically) to check for play in the ball joints, which can sometimes be confused with tie rod issues.
- Listen for Noises: While the vehicle is on the ground, have a helper turn the steering wheel slightly left and right (engine off, ignition on to unlock steering). Listen for any clunking or popping sounds coming from the tie rod ends, which can indicate internal wear.

The Importance of Timely Tie Rod End Replacement
Ignoring the signs of worn tie rod ends on your 1996 Toyota 4Runner can lead to a cascade of problems, ranging from minor inconveniences to severe safety hazards. A prompt Tie Rod End Replacement 1996 Toyota 4Runner is not just about comfort; it's about maintaining the integrity of your vehicle's steering and suspension system.
- Safety Risk: The most critical concern. A severely worn tie rod end can completely separate, leading to an immediate and catastrophic loss of steering control. This can happen without warning, especially at higher speeds, posing an extreme danger to you, your passengers, and other road users. This is a safety-critical repair.
- Accelerated Tire Wear: As mentioned, misaligned wheels caused by worn tie rod ends will quickly chew through your tires, leading to premature replacement and significant expense. Tires are a substantial investment, and protecting them is part of smart vehicle ownership.
- Damage to Other Components: The excessive play and stress from a failing tie rod end can transfer to other steering and suspension components, such as inner tie rods, ball joints, control arm bushings, and even the steering rack itself. This can lead to more complex and costly repairs down the line, turning a relatively simple fix into a much larger project.
- Compromised Handling: Even before complete failure, worn tie rod ends severely degrade your 4Runner's handling characteristics, making it less predictable, harder to control, and generally less safe to drive, particularly in emergency maneuvers or adverse weather conditions.
- Failed Inspections: In regions with mandatory vehicle safety inspections, worn tie rod ends are a common reason for failure, preventing your vehicle from being legally roadworthy until repaired. Addressing this proactively can save you time and hassle.
Step-by-Step Tie Rod End Replacement Guide (Overview)
While a detailed, step-by-step DIY guide is beyond the scope of this article (and we always recommend consulting a service manual or a qualified technician), understanding the general process for a Tie Rod End Replacement 1996 Toyota 4Runner can help you appreciate the work involved. - Prepare the Vehicle: Park on a level surface, engage the parking brake, and loosen the lug nuts on the front wheels. Safely jack up the front of the 4Runner and support it on sturdy jack stands. Remove the front wheels.
- Mark and Measure: Before removal, use a marker or paint pen to mark the position of the jam nut on the tie rod shaft. Measure the exposed thread length from the jam nut to the end of the tie rod end. This helps get the new tie rod end close to the original length, minimizing initial alignment issues.
- Remove the Old Tie Rod End: Remove the cotter pin and castle nut securing the tie rod end to the steering knuckle. Use a tie rod puller or a pickle fork to separate the tie rod end from the steering knuckle. Be cautious with a pickle fork as it can damage the boot if you plan to reuse the part (though for replacement, this is less of a concern).
- Unscrew the Tie Rod End: Loosen the jam nut and then carefully unscrew the outer tie rod end from the inner tie rod shaft. Count the number of turns it takes to remove it, as this can also help with initial length setting for the new part.
- Install the New Tie Rod End: Thread the new tie rod end onto the inner tie rod shaft, matching the number of turns counted during removal or aligning with your previous measurement/mark. Tighten the jam nut against the new tie rod end.
- Reattach to Knuckle: Insert the new tie rod end stud into the steering knuckle. Install the castle nut and torque it to the manufacturer's specifications. Insert a new cotter pin through the nut and stud, bending its ends to secure it.
- Repeat for Other Side: It's often recommended to replace both outer tie rod ends simultaneously, as wear typically occurs evenly. Repeat the process for the other side to ensure balanced steering performance and longevity.
- Reassemble and Lower: Reinstall the wheels, lower the vehicle, and torque the lug nuts to spec.
Post-Replacement Considerations
After completing a Tie Rod End Replacement 1996 Toyota 4Runner, there are critical steps that must not be overlooked to ensure proper vehicle operation and safety.
- Wheel Alignment is MANDATORY: This is perhaps the most crucial step. Even with careful measurements during installation, replacing tie rod ends will alter your vehicle's toe alignment. Driving without a professional wheel alignment will lead to rapid and severe tire wear, poor handling, and potential safety issues. Schedule an alignment immediately after the replacement to ensure your 4Runner tracks straight and handles correctly.
- Test Drive: After alignment, take your 4Runner for a cautious test drive on a safe road. Pay attention to steering feel, responsiveness, and any unusual noises or vibrations. The steering wheel should be centered when driving straight, and the vehicle should track true.
- Monitor for Issues: Over the next few days and weeks, continue to monitor your vehicle for any signs of problems. Listen for new noises, check for uneven tire wear, and ensure the steering remains precise. Early detection of any lingering issues can prevent further complications.

Frequently asked questions
How urgent is this problem?
If symptoms are worsening, such as increased steering play, louder clunking, or noticeable pulling, the problem is urgent. A failing tie rod end can lead to catastrophic steering failure, especially at speed, resulting in a complete loss of steering control. It's highly recommended to diagnose and address this issue as soon as symptoms appear to prevent a dangerous situation and further damage to your suspension and tires. Do not delay this repair.
Can I drive with this issue?
While short, slow trips might be possible with very minor symptoms, driving with a known worn tie rod end is strongly discouraged. The risk of complete failure and loss of steering control is significant and increases with speed and road conditions. If you notice severe symptoms like extreme looseness, loud clunking, or a sudden change in steering, stop driving immediately and arrange for towing or professional repair. Your safety and the safety of others depend on a properly functioning steering system.
